It\u2019s not everyday you see a player of Kevin Durant\u2019s caliber end up in an embarrassing situation. However, that is exactly what Milwaukee Bucks duo Jrue Holiday and Giannis Antetokounmpo did to the Brooklyn Nets star.<\/p>\n

Midway through the third quarter of the Nets-Bucks Game 4, Durant fell victim to a Holiday nutmeg. What\u2019s more frustrating for KD is that it led to an Antetokounmpo dunk\u2013of which he wasn\u2019t able to do anything but watch.
\nAdding insult to injury, the Greek Freak really flexed after the dunk as if telling Durant and Blake Griffin \u201cyou can\u2019t stop this.\u201d<\/p>\n

While Kevin Durant probably won\u2019t think too much about it, especially since it\u2019s only two point at the end of the day, it certainly doesn\u2019t add much confidence to the Nets that the Bucks are getting their way in the crucial showdown.
\nIt came after Kyrie Irving was ruled out for the rest of the game with a gruesome ankle injury, adding to the Nets\u2019 injury\u00a0 list that already includes fellow All-Star James Harden who is dealing with a hamstring issue.
\nDurant surely won\u2019t focus too much on\u00a0 one annoying play as he has a bigger fish to fry. With his two star teammates down, he will have to take the lead and\u00a0 really step up against the Bucks.<\/p>\n
